Resource Hub
Guides for software engineers who want to level up
In-depth articles on technical interview preparation, system design, AI tools, and engineering career growth — written by practitioners.
Featured Article
How to Ace the System Design Interview in 2025: A Complete Guide
Master the system design interview with this step-by-step guide covering scalability, databases, caching, and how to structure your answers to impress FAANG interviewers.
🎯Interview Prep
How to Ace the System Design Interview in 2025: A Complete Guide
Master the system design interview with this step-by-step guide covering scalability, databases, caching, and how to structure your answers to impress FAANG interviewers.
LeetCode vs AI Interview Prep: Which Is Better for Landing a FAANG Job?
Compare traditional LeetCode grinding vs. AI-powered interview coaching tools. Learn which approach gets you hired faster at top tech companies.
50 Behavioral Interview Questions for Software Engineers (With Sample Answers)
Master the behavioral interview with this comprehensive list of 50 situational questions, STAR-method frameworks, and sample answers tailored for software engineers.
Machine Learning System Design Interview: The Complete Preparation Guide
A deep guide for ML engineers preparing for ML system design interviews at companies like Google, Meta, and OpenAI. Covers recommendation systems, ranking models, and offline/online evaluation.